OTET 2018 Syllabus:

OTET  exam will be held for  two papers namely Paper 1 and Paper 2. A person who want to be a teacher in Primary school (Class I to V) has to appear for Paper-1 exam, and a person who want to be a teacher is in Upper Primary School (Class VI to VII) has to appear for Paper-2 Examination. If any one want to be a teacher in both primary as well as Upper Primary School, then he has to appear both the Paper 1 and 2 exam. The details syllabus and exam pattern is mentioned below.

OTET Paper 1 Exam Pattern & Syllabus 2018:


Paper-I paper has 5 subject. Out of these 5 subject one is Language-I subject which is optional. A candidate can choose any Language Paper from Odia/ Urdu/ Hindi/ Telugu/ Bengali
  1. Child Development & Pedagogy =30 Marks
  2. Language-I, Odia/ Urdu/ Hindi/ Telugu/ Bengali = 30 Marks
  3. Language-II (English) = 30 Marks
  4. Mathematics = 30 MCQ = 30 Marks
  5. Environment Studies  = 30 Marks

1. From each paper 30 questions will be asked. Out of these in every subject, 20 questions from theory and 10 questions from Pedagogy subjects.

2. all questions objective type multiple choice questions with 4 option, out of which one option is the answer.

3. Duration of exam is 2 Hour and 30 Minutes.

4. The candidates shall record the answers on OMR Sheet by darkening the circles completely with Blue/ Black ball point pen only.  

5. All questions except the ENGLISH Paper, will come in both Odia and English Language.
6. The candidates have to choose any one of the following language for language-I, in both paper; i.e. Odia, Hindi, Telugu, Urdu and Bengali.  

7. Total number of questions 150. And full mark is 150 Marks

8. No-Negative Marking for Wrong Answer.

OTET Paper 2 Exam Pattern & Syllabus 2018:


Paper 2 is for those candidates who wants to  work as teacher is High School level. Paper-II syllabus contains the three compulsory subject carrying 90 marks and one Optional subject carrying 60 marks. A candidate have to choose and one optional papers from A and B That is total 150 marks. The question pattern is like this
  1. Child Development & Pedagogy = 30 Marks
  2. Language-I, Odia/ Urdu/ Hindi/ Telugu/ Bengali = 30 Marks
  3. Language-II (English) = 30 Marks
  4. Optional A- Mathematics & Science = 60 Marks
  5. Optional B - Social Studies.= 60 Marks

1. 150 MCQ each having 4 Options. 

2. 1 Mark for each correct answer and NO Negative Marking for Wrong answer.

3. 30 questions will e asked from each subjects.

4. Time duration of exam 2:30 Hour

What is The Qualifying Mark for OTET Paper 1 & 2 Exam?

The minimum pass mark for Paper I and II is  60%. A person securing 60% or more in a paper shall be considered OTET Pass. In case of SC, ST, PH, OBC/ SEBC candidate, the minimum pass mark shall be 50%


Validity Of OTET Certificate ?

The validity period of OTET qualifying certificate / mark sheet shall be a period of 7(seven) years from the date of OTET Exam.
